Maximum Wireless Security

Book description

Maximum Wireless Security is a practical handbook that reveals the techniques and tools crackers use to break into wireless networks, and that details the steps network administrators need to take to secure their systems.

The authors provide information to satisfy the expert's hunger for in-depth information with actual source code, real-world case studies, and step-by-step configuration recipes.

The book includes detailed, hands-on information that is currently unavailable in any printed text -- information that has been gleaned from the authors' work with real wireless hackers ("war drivers"), wireless security developers, and leading security experts.
